Rio Tinto's first quarter aluminum production falls nine per cent due to Quebec lockout
Rio Tinto increased production of several key commodities in the first quarter, but global aluminum output slipped by nine per cent, largely as a result of its decision to lock out employees at a smelter in Quebec. Rio Tinto May Split Off Pacific Aluminium Unit
Rio Tinto Group (RIO) may spin off its Pacific Aluminium unit and use debt secured with the assets to pay shareholders a special dividend, the Independent on Sunday said, citing a person close to the company it didn’t identify. Rio Tinto Alcan’s site Isal receives power and free scale
Alu1 recently delivered a Power and Free scale to Rio Tinto Alcan’s site at Ísal, Iceland. The scale is used to track carbon consumption in aluminium smelters. This particular configuration of scale weighs the anode rod before and after the carbon is stripped off in the Butt Removal Press. The...

Score unaffected by aluminium smelter cancellation - Mr Taib
Bernama reported that the scrapping of the proposed MYR 7 billion aluminium smelting plant project in Similajau, near Bintulu will not affect the implementation of the Sarawak Corridor of Renewable Energy. Rusal loses aluminum plant but competitors should not rejoice
The government of Ukraine has seized the only alumina plant in the country from nominal owner Rusal -- the world's biggest aluminum producer -- but while Rusal is fighting to regain control of the smelter, the only impact this could have on the company's rivals is negative.
